Troll Blooming Sakura

  • $39.00

Designer: Nozomi Kaji

Cherry blossoms are the most loveable flowers in Japan. Coming from nothing, the flowers bloom from the hard branch, and therefore the Japanese see the cherry blossoms as a symbol of vitality, hope and courage.

This bead was created for World Tour in Japan.